Australian police tazered 95-year-old woman at care home – med

Australian police have launched an investigation after a 95-year-old woman was injured during an “interaction” with police at an old people’s home.
Media said police had tazered the great-grandmother, who has dementia, on Wednesday at the care home in the town of Cooma, about 300 km southwest of Sydney.
Police said in a statement, “A critical incident investigation has been launched after an elderly woman sustained injuries during an interaction with police,” adding that the woman had been taken to hospital.
Police said, “Her condition is being monitored.”
Police declined to make any further comment on Thursday.
State broadcaster ABC reported that the woman was believed to have been carrying a knife when police tazered her.
